  2. We had three rooms here recently, each varied greatly in size as did the baths. At $40/night one cannot complain. I would rate this a 3.5*, or if based in hallway maintenance a high 3*. Our rooms were clean and correct, it was only the hallways that showed the poor choice of materials for such a high traffic area. The bed was comfortable and the bathroom had simple amenities, and a kettle in the room with coffee and tea.

    The staff was pleasant, and the location is excellent.

    Walking distance to grande place and shopping and a very popular restaurant square.

    Free Wifi in lobby. Reduced public parking nearby ( about 15E/night) instead of hotel's own parking at 26E. The staff pointed us to the cheaper parking if we did not want to pay their fee ( with no prompting at all). We did not have the 23E breakfast, thank you.

    One can upgrade at the NH hotels for 15 or 30E depending on how much of an upgrade you want. One of our rooms must have been one of the upgraded ones as it was much larger as was the bath.

    There is a metro stop across the way but we did not use it so I am not sure if it goes directly to the airport or not.

    All in all this is excellent value for money and I would be very happy to win this hotel again.

Beware using priceline for more than 2 in the room. i called a few hotels about a third person who MIGHT be with the bidders two fo their four nights and how to handle that in case we won their hotel on priceline. Some hotels said.. pay the extra person fee IF THEY STILL HAD ROOM FOR ROLLAWAY. No 2 bed guarantees.

    And Hyatt Embarcadero said one would have to call priceline and CHANGE the reservation, that they would NOT allow us just to pay the extra person fee.

    Needless to say for this stay there was no priceline bidding at all. Just got my friends the three person room the dates they needed it, and then a 2 person room for the others at same hotel.

    Too risky.
